Releasing 'It's Gonna Be Fine' During the Pandemic, d'Given Hopes to Calm the Minds of Listeners

Kapanlagi.com - In the midst of this Covid-19 pandemic, the band d'Given remains enthusiastic about creating. The result is a single titled It's Gonna Be Fine released in October 2020.

The band, led by Tan (Vocalist), Dyda (Keyboardist), Adit (Bassist), and Nanda (Drummer), was initially formed from a friendship. Feeling that they have the same vision and mission, they agreed to form d'Given.

1. Expression of Concern

Their latest single was produced under the auspices of Didi Music Records and producer 7th floor, who would have thought that It's Gonna Be Fine originated from concerns about creating. Tan, who was also involved in writing the lyrics, expressed that although it was only for a short time, d'Given had experienced concerns about their direction in creating.

The concerns and the process of establishing their identity are expressed by Tan in the lyrics of It's Gonna Be Fine, which means everything will be fine. Not knowing the direction is part of the journey and should be enjoyed because in the end, we will be fine.

2. Great Collaboration

The shooting process for the Music Video (MV) It's Gonna Be Fine itself started at the end of October and was released on November 16, 2020. This debut MV of d'Given was directed by Arief Wicaksono from Konotasi. d'Given also collaborated with several collaborators in the music world to see the first preview of the MV It's Gonna Be Fine.

Some of these collaborators include Kiki Aulia Ucup, Oom Leo, Ilyas Muhammad (Saint Fiction) as well as Fitry Wulantari and many others. The concept of the MV It's Gonna Be Fine itself takes two settings, shooting in an outdoor area (Kiara Artha Park) and a studio (Valucce Studio). It continues to be the main theme of this MV concept It's Gonna Be Fine. There are expressive scenes in the studio and biking for the outdoor setting. This concept seems to invite us to never stop doing anything to survive and continue to hope in this uncertain time.

3. Deliver Positive Messages

Released during the pandemic, d'Given also wants to invite everyone who listens to at least be calm. That it is true, the situation around us is unpredictable, but surrendering and persevering becomes more important in these times. Let's listen, let's say that everything will be fine.
